]> www.infradead.org Git - linux.git/commitdiff
arm64: dts: renesas: rcar-gen3: Add MOST devices
authorNikita Yushchenko <nikita.yoush@cogentembedded.com>
Thu, 20 Jan 2022 05:15:59 +0000 (08:15 +0300)
committerGeert Uytterhoeven <geert+renesas@glider.be>
Fri, 28 Jan 2022 09:59:14 +0000 (10:59 +0100)
This patch adds the MLP device nodes to dtsi files for R-Car Gen3 SoCs
that have it.

Signed-off-by: Nikita Yushchenko <nikita.yoush@cogentembedded.com>
Link: https://lore.kernel.org/r/20220120051559.746322-1-nikita.yoush@cogentembedded.com
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be>
arch/arm64/boot/dts/renesas/r8a77951.dtsi
arch/arm64/boot/dts/renesas/r8a77960.dtsi
arch/arm64/boot/dts/renesas/r8a77961.dtsi
arch/arm64/boot/dts/renesas/r8a77965.dtsi
arch/arm64/boot/dts/renesas/r8a77990.dtsi
arch/arm64/boot/dts/renesas/r8a77995.dtsi

index 4e294b1e1f9afbf73280a528a1c357ebe7dffa01..4e87e8776a2b3e5d9e9a4e204109513cd70b2667 100644 (file)
                        };
                };
 
+               mlp: mlp@ec520000 {
+                       compatible = "renesas,r8a7795-mlp",
+                                    "renesas,rcar-gen3-mlp";
+                       reg = <0 0xec520000 0 0x800>;
+                       interrupts = <GIC_SPI 384 IRQ_TYPE_LEVEL_HIGH>,
+                               <GIC_SPI 385 IRQ_TYPE_LEVEL_HIGH>;
+                       clocks = <&cpg CPG_MOD 802>;
+                       power-domains = <&sysc R8A7795_PD_ALWAYS_ON>;
+                       resets = <&cpg 802>;
+                       status = "disabled";
+               };
+
                audma0: dma-controller@ec700000 {
                        compatible = "renesas,dmac-r8a7795",
                                     "renesas,rcar-dmac";
index 6cdb062bf3faf92d75f078be83e08d7224af5758..6f79da8cc8c08281c2bb174e8f708ca55ef13401 100644 (file)
                        };
                };
 
+               mlp: mlp@ec520000 {
+                       compatible = "renesas,r8a7796-mlp",
+                                    "renesas,rcar-gen3-mlp";
+                       reg = <0 0xec520000 0 0x800>;
+                       interrupts = <GIC_SPI 384 IRQ_TYPE_LEVEL_HIGH>,
+                               <GIC_SPI 385 IRQ_TYPE_LEVEL_HIGH>;
+                       clocks = <&cpg CPG_MOD 802>;
+                       power-domains = <&sysc R8A7796_PD_ALWAYS_ON>;
+                       resets = <&cpg 802>;
+                       status = "disabled";
+               };
+
                audma0: dma-controller@ec700000 {
                        compatible = "renesas,dmac-r8a7796",
                                     "renesas,rcar-dmac";
index b6e4fd5d3d5009e1ea5c6fc75ca117749db2fb2b..68cbbb322acfa9c3fdf30a24335ce980af89d56b 100644 (file)
                        };
                };
 
+               mlp: mlp@ec520000 {
+                       compatible = "renesas,r8a77961-mlp",
+                                    "renesas,rcar-gen3-mlp";
+                       reg = <0 0xec520000 0 0x800>;
+                       interrupts = <GIC_SPI 384 IRQ_TYPE_LEVEL_HIGH>,
+                               <GIC_SPI 385 IRQ_TYPE_LEVEL_HIGH>;
+                       clocks = <&cpg CPG_MOD 802>;
+                       power-domains = <&sysc R8A77961_PD_ALWAYS_ON>;
+                       resets = <&cpg 802>;
+                       status = "disabled";
+               };
+
                audma0: dma-controller@ec700000 {
                        compatible = "renesas,dmac-r8a77961",
                                     "renesas,rcar-dmac";
index 4d21bc0ca85e5bb667ff2656792e5acf5880fd8e..9f858af8b76221ce737e641d4b8b334175be8faa 100644 (file)
                        };
                };
 
+               mlp: mlp@ec520000 {
+                       compatible = "renesas,r8a77965-mlp",
+                                    "renesas,rcar-gen3-mlp";
+                       reg = <0 0xec520000 0 0x800>;
+                       interrupts = <GIC_SPI 384 IRQ_TYPE_LEVEL_HIGH>,
+                               <GIC_SPI 385 IRQ_TYPE_LEVEL_HIGH>;
+                       clocks = <&cpg CPG_MOD 802>;
+                       power-domains = <&sysc R8A77965_PD_ALWAYS_ON>;
+                       resets = <&cpg 802>;
+                       status = "disabled";
+               };
+
                audma0: dma-controller@ec700000 {
                        compatible = "renesas,dmac-r8a77965",
                                     "renesas,rcar-dmac";
index a5fe14384906fee2845b4261329f28d892552931..7e0f1aab21352d33814ea32bfb94dd8746be0a79 100644 (file)
                        };
                };
 
+               mlp: mlp@ec520000 {
+                       compatible = "renesas,r8a77990-mlp",
+                                    "renesas,rcar-gen3-mlp";
+                       reg = <0 0xec520000 0 0x800>;
+                       interrupts = <GIC_SPI 384 IRQ_TYPE_LEVEL_HIGH>,
+                               <GIC_SPI 385 IRQ_TYPE_LEVEL_HIGH>;
+                       clocks = <&cpg CPG_MOD 802>;
+                       power-domains = <&sysc R8A77990_PD_ALWAYS_ON>;
+                       resets = <&cpg 802>;
+                       status = "disabled";
+               };
+
                audma0: dma-controller@ec700000 {
                        compatible = "renesas,dmac-r8a77990",
                                     "renesas,rcar-dmac";
index 34f581238370cb7e036052a285bfadfc4c5b7ad3..cac1f9467ffa60c70515df48f5ef1e445c72a958 100644 (file)
                        };
                };
 
+               mlp: mlp@ec520000 {
+                       compatible = "renesas,r8a77995-mlp",
+                                    "renesas,rcar-gen3-mlp";
+                       reg = <0 0xec520000 0 0x800>;
+                       interrupts = <GIC_SPI 384 IRQ_TYPE_LEVEL_HIGH>,
+                               <GIC_SPI 385 IRQ_TYPE_LEVEL_HIGH>;
+                       clocks = <&cpg CPG_MOD 802>;
+                       power-domains = <&sysc R8A77995_PD_ALWAYS_ON>;
+                       resets = <&cpg 802>;
+                       status = "disabled";
+               };
+
                audma0: dma-controller@ec700000 {
                        compatible = "renesas,dmac-r8a77995",
                                     "renesas,rcar-dmac";